    Welcome to the 2012 London Olympic Games!
    Archery

    Archery has a 10,000 year history, when bows and arrows were first used for hunting and war.
    Archery first appeared at the Paris Olympics of 1990. It was removed after 1908 and only returned to the Olympics at Munich in 1972.
    Did you know?
    In the 14th century, archery was so important that as English law required every man, aged seven to 60, to practise it.
    Badminton

    This sport was invented by British soldiers in India who called it Poono, the same name as the town in which they lived.
    It was first played at the Olympics in 1992 at Barcelona. Although the rules of the modern sport were developed in England, Asian countries are now the best.
    Did you know?
    The best balls are said to be made from the feathers of the left wing of goose.
    Football

    There are two medal competitions for Olympic football, one for men’s teams and one for women’s.
    Football was first played at the 1908 Olympic Games and it has been played at every Olympic Games ever since, except for Los Angeles 1932.
    Did you know?
    Hungary has won three football gold medals-more than any other country.
    Taekwondo

    This Korean sport’s name means “the way of the hand and foot”. The players get points by hitting each other with these two parts of the body only. The players mustn’t lie on the floor and no equipment can be used.
    Taekwondo first appeared at the 2000 Sydney Games.
    Did you know?
    Over 60 million people from 190 countries around the world regularly take part in this sport.
